It is a bahamas version with a battery. I wonder at an average tailgate how many blenderfuls one whips up?! It says this lasts for 80 drinks which my guess is about 20ish blenderfuls. Depending on the recharge factor (if you can in your car) and if you can recharge if the battery is not all the way dead (like plugging it in after 10 runs of the thing or so) than I would go for it. a lot less noisy. It would be ideal if you could get second batteries for it so you could always have one charging... you would still have to have be running back and forth to you car. Maybe they think making 80 drinks is a lot... I am unsure if could stand a day long tailgate.
